和胃接骨胶囊对实验性大鼠骨折愈合过程中BMP-2表达的影响

摘    要:为探讨和胃接骨胶囊对实验性大鼠骨折愈合过程中骨形态发生蛋白-2表达的影响,取SD大鼠60只,随机分为生理盐水组、麝香接骨丹组、和胃接骨胶囊组。徒手造成大鼠下肢胫腓骨标准骨折模型,造模成功后分别于1、2、4、6周每组断颈法处死5只大鼠,取骨痂组织制成病理切片,采用免疫组化染色技术进行染色,并用图像分析系统对骨形态发生蛋白-2的表达进行定量分析。结果显示,在骨折愈合过程中各组骨形态发生蛋白-2含量的总体变化趋势基本相同,骨形态发生蛋白-2表达的高峰都出现在骨折后第2周,但和胃接骨胶囊组骨形态发生蛋白-2阳性产物含量优于同期其他两组(P〈0.05)。表明和胃接骨胶囊能诱导骨形态发生蛋白-2的合成,可能是其促进骨折愈合的机理之一。

EFFECTS OF "HEWEIJIEGU JIAONANG" ON EXPRESSION OF BONY MORPHOGENETIC PROTEIN-2 IN FRACTURE HEALING RAT

Abstract:In order to explore the effects of "HEWEIJIEGU JIAONANG"(HWJG,a TCD capsule for fracture healing) on expression of bony morphogenetic protein-2(BMP-2) in fracture rat,60 SD rat-models established by normative fracture method of tibia and fibula were divided randomly into 3 groups: Group A(20 rats,treated by physiological saline),Group B(20 rats,treated by "SHEXIANG JIEGU DAN"),Group C(20 rats,treated by HWJG);5 rats of each group were killed in four interval of 1,2,4 and 6 weeks postoperatively,the callus were excised,sliced,stained specimens by using the immunohistochemistry technology and analyzed BMP-2 expression with image analyses-system.The results showed that BMP-2 of each group was much the same in the overall change tendency,and expressive peak appeared the second week after fracture,but the BMP-2 masculine product of Group C was preponderate over that of the others(P<0.05),suggesting HEJG has a good function to improve the expression of BMP-2,and this maybe one of mechanism to promoting fracture healing.
